Foundation Overview
Based in Milwaukee, WI, Frisbie Scholarship Trust has awarded 48 grants totaling $222,366 to organizations in Washington, Massachusetts and 4 other states across the US. Individual grants range from $500 to $17,000, with a median award of $3,350.

Form 990-PF Research Tips
- Review Part XV for detailed grant recipient information and funding purposes
- Check Part I for total assets, annual giving amounts, and payout requirements
- Examine Part VIII for key personnel compensation and board structure
- Look for trends across multiple years to understand giving patterns
